This patch simplifying the handling of modeset locks and atomic state for an atomic commit is based on https://lore.kernel.org/all/20210715184954.7794-2-ville.syrjala@linux.intel.com/ adding the helper to i915. I find this approach preferrable than open-coding the corresponding steps (fixed for me an atomic state reset during a DEADLK retry, which I missed in the open-coded version) and also better than the existing DRM_MODESET_LOCK_ALL_BEGIN/END macros for the reasons described in the above original patchset. This change takes the helper into use only for atomic commits during DDI hotplug handling, as a preparation for a follow-up patch adding a similar commit started from the same spot. Other places doing a driver-internal atomic commit is to be converted by a follow-up patchset.
